Najib seeks to strike out suit by Dr Mahathir, two others

KUALA LUMPUR: Datuk Seri Najib Tun Razak has applied to strike out a lawsuit filed by Tun Dr Mahathir Mohamad and two others against him for misfeasance in public office.  

Najib's lawyer Datuk Mohd Hafarizam Harun said the defence team led by Tan Sri Cecil Abraham argued that Najib is not a public officer in his capacity as the Prime Minister and Finance Minister.
